Slovenian Prime Minister Golob Reports Cyberattack with Foreign Origin and Slovenian Client
Slovenian Prime Minister Robert Golob announced that his party experienced a cyberattack originating from abroad but with a Slovenian client, and has reported the incident to cybersecurity authorities, police, and Meta.
